Santé et action sociale

In 2024, Ernée spent 289 k€ on this. That is €51 per inhabitant.

Against towns of the same size

2.6 pt Ernée devotes 3.7% of its operating budget to this; the median for towns of 5,000 to 10,000 inhabitants is 6.3%.

Ranked 781 of 1158 by share of budget.In euros per inhabitant: €51, against €66 for the median (−23 %).

2024 operating expenditure, as the town voted it by function. Source: DGFiP — balances comptables, présentation croisée nature-fonction. The comparison is first on the share of the operating budget — the reading that does not depend on how wealthy the town is — then on euros per inhabitant, against the median of towns in the same DGFiP population band. Transfers to the inter-municipal body are excluded on both sides.
